Jharna Kala Collection
During his lifetime, Sri Chinmoy created many beautiful artworks, he termed these Jharna Kala or 'Fountain-Art' paintings.
In the late 1970s, Sri Chinmoy gave 200 Jharna Kala paintings to the Zurich centre in Switzerland. These are often displayed at galleries in Switzerland and throughout Europe.
